Comparison of Biocompatibility of Plasmapheresis Procedures With Citrate and Heparin Anticoagulation
RandomizedCrossoverOpen-labelTreatment
Summary
Membrane plasmapheresis is one of the methods for treating immune diseases. Plasmapheresis removes autoantibodies and immune complexes, paraproteins, lipoproteins and reduces the concentration of cytokines. In membrane plasmapheresis, plasma is separated from blood cells by a highly permeable membrane. The filtered plasma is then discarded and replaced with replacement fluid. During the procedure, there is an activation of the coagulation system, because of the extracorporeal blood circulation. The anticoagulation during the procedure is therefore necessary.
